AMD A6-3650 Ashes of the Singularity: Escalation Benchmarks - Can A6-3650 Run Ashes of the Singularity: Escalation?

Entry-level Desktop processor released in 2011 with 4 cores and 4 threads. With base clock at 2.6GHz, max speed at 2.6GHz, and a 100W power rating. A6-3650 is based on the Llano 32nm family and part of the A6 series.
